Job Description

Patient Care Coordinators are responsible and accountable for the coordination of information and support needed for the flow of patients at our clinics. As a patient-facing caregiver, you’ll provide customer service, helping patients through processes like check-in, registration, billing/financial aide and insurance. Patient Care Coordinators work in conjunction with our clinical teams to assist with scheduling, clinic operations and more.

About Providence

At Providence, our strength lies in Our Promise of “Know me, care for me, ease my way.” Working at our family of organizations means that regardless of your role, we’ll walk alongside you in your career, supporting you so you can support others. We provide best-in-class benefits and we foster an inclusive workplace where diversity is valued, and everyone is essential, heard and respected. Together, our 120,000 caregivers (all employees) serve in over 50 hospitals, over 1,000 clinics and a full range of health and social services across Alaska, California, Montana, New Mexico, Oregon, Texas and Washington. As a comprehensive health care organization, we are serving more people, advancing best practices and continuing our more than 100-year tradition of serving the poor and vulnerable.
